From which type of clouds do hail pellets form?

cirrus
cumulonimbus
nimbostratus
stratus

Answer:

Cumulonimbus

Step-by-step explanation:

because Ideal conditions for hail formation are very high clouds with intense updrafts, containing a large quantity of supercooled water.liquid water under 0°C and with dust particles in the atmosphere. hope this helps:)
